From: David Ward Date: Tue, 27 Mar 2012 09:01:52 +0000 (+0000) Subject: net/garp: avoid infinite loop if attribute already exists X-Git-Tag: v3.4-rc2~37^2~12 X-Git-Url: http://git.openpandora.org/cgi-bin/gitweb.cgi?a=commitdiff_plain;h=67378563df2e168d32a4054616f244a91aec462d;p=pandora-kernel.git net/garp: avoid infinite loop if attribute already exists An infinite loop occurred if garp_attr_create was called with the values of an existing attribute. This might happen if a previous leave request for the attribute has not yet been followed by a PDU transmission (or, if the application previously issued a join request for the attribute and is now issuing another one, without having issued a leave request). If garp_attr_create finds an existing attribute having the same values, return the address to it. Its state will then get updated (i.e., if it was in a leaving state, it will move into a non-leaving state and not get deleted during the next PDU transmission). To accomplish this fix, collapse garp_attr_insert into garp_attr_create (which is its only caller). Thanks to Jorge Boncompte [DTI2] for contributing to this fix.
